Brief chatter noise between 2500-3250RPM?

Hi, folks-

My first post here! I have a 2013 FR-S 6MT, with ~15k miles. I adore it. However, I am hearing an odd engine noise, typically when I rev match on a downshift and the engine revs from ~2500 to 3250 RPM, and the noise seems to occur right as the engine revs past 2800 RPM. It's a metallic chatter/rattle/lashing sound that happens for a fraction of a second as I go from off throttle to a quick on-throttle blip (with clutch engaged, so motor is 'unloaded' for a rev match), but sometimes I hear it in gear under load if I alternate off-throttle to half-throttle (or more) around 2800 RPM. It sounds pretty much just like my old M3 did when it had the dreaded VANOS issues, but a little less dramatic. Here are a few other factors:
1) Does not happen every time I drive it, but I hear it once every few days
2) Only occurs when the car is warm (more than 5 mins of driving)
3) No CEL/codes or anything
4) Engine does not stumble or surge when the noise is made. No appreciable loss of power when I hear it when the car is in gear.
5) Car is totally stock except for a Perrin cat back exhaust.
6) I run Shell gas, 92 octane (highest octane I can seem to find in the seattle area, sadly)

I've been looking for a thread about it on here and the closest issues I seem to come across are folks that have more sustained rattle sounds when completely off throttle slowing to a stop.

To me it kind of sounds like a timing chain could be slapping against it's cover, or the chain guides, as a result of sudden tension as I go from off-throttle to on-throttle. Maybe a loose tensioner? I was thinking maybe it could also be a loose heat shield, but I haven't had a chance to investigate that much.
